Ultraflex 2 is a professional-grade, single-component, high-performance, polymer-modified thin-set mortar for interior and exterior installations of ceramic, porcelain and dimensional natural-stone tile. This mortar has a high content of unique dry polymer, resulting in excellent adhesion to the substrate and tile.

How do you mix Ultraflex LFT and Mapei?

The mixing ratio is 5.5 to 6.75 U.S. qts. (5,20 to 6,39 L) of clean potable water. Mix to the desired consistency, using a thicker consistency with a lower water ratio for nonslip wall applications and a thinner consistency with a higher water ratio for floor applications.

What is Ultraflex LFT used for?

Ultraflex LFT is a premium, non-sag, large-and-heavy-tile mortar and thin-set mortar designed for large-format and heavy tile and stone for interior/exterior floor, wall and countertop installations. This mortar has a high content of unique dry polymer, resulting in excellent adhesion to the substrate and tile.
